Protect Yourself from Malicious Advertisements with Internet Explorer 8

Administrator's picture

Users are continuously getting smarter and more educated about the things criminals are doing on the web. Because of this, the criminals have to change their tactics. One of the ways they are doing this is by buying ads on prominent web sites, and finding ways to serve up malicious content through those ads. Some of these websites might be some of your favorite websites you visit regularly and you might be thinking “hey, I only visit good websites” – unfortunately even “good” websites (websites not intending to harm the reader in any way) can be affected.

Toshiba’s UX600 Series HDTVs carry Compatible with Windows 7 Logo

Administrator's picture

Last week, Toshiba announced a new series of LED HDTVs – the UX600 Cinema Series. This new series of TVs from Toshiba not only are DLNA certified, but also carry the Compatible with Windows 7 logo – the first TVs to hit the market that do so.
